QTSS对象为模块和服务器之间的数据交换提供了一种途径。QTSS对象是由一些属性组成的,这些属性用于存储数据。每个属性都有一个名称,一个属性ID,一个数据类型,以及一个读写属性值的权限。内置的属性是服务器在通常情况下为某个对象类型定义的属性。举例来说,QTSS_RTSPRequestObject对象有一个内置的URL属性,其它模块可以通过读取这个属性来得到与特定RTSP请求相关联的URL。
这个部分的内容将描述所有对象类型的属性,包括:
- qtssAttrInfoObjectType
- qtssClientSessionObjectType
- qtssConnectedUserObjectType
- qtssFileObjectType
- qttsModuleObjectType
- qtssPrefsObjectType
- qtssRTPStreamObjectType
- qtssRTSPHeaderObjectType
- qtssRTSPRequestObjectType
- qtssRTSPSessionObjectType
- qtssServerObjectType
- qtssTextMessageObjectType
- qtssDynamicObjectType
qtssDynamicObjectType
qtssDynamicObjectType类型的对象可以用来创建不含任何静态属性的对象。